How to Make Cottage Cheese Pasta Sauce Fast

How to Make Cottage Cheese Pasta Sauce

Step 1: Prepare the Ingredients

Gather all your ingredients and have them ready: drain the cottage cheese slightly if it’s overly watery, mince the garlic finely, and chop fresh herbs so everything is set to go before starting the sauce.

Step 2: Sauté the Garlic

Heat olive oil over medium heat in a pan and gently sauté the minced garlic until fragrant and just golden, about 1-2 minutes — this step infuses the oil with that rich garlic aroma that will build your sauce’s base.

Step 3: Blend the Sauce

In a blender or food processor, combine the cottage cheese, sautéed garlic with oil, lemon juice, grated Parmesan, fresh herbs, salt, and pepper. Blend until smooth and creamy, ensuring all the ingredients meld perfectly into a velvety sauce.

Step 4: Warm & Combine with Pasta

Pour the sauce back into the pan and warm gently over low heat, stirring often so it doesn’t scorch. Once warm, toss in your cooked pasta of choice, mixing thoroughly to coat every strand or bite with that luscious Cottage Cheese Pasta Sauce.

Step 5: Serve and Enjoy

Serve hot, adding extra grated Parmesan or herbs on top for an inviting presentation that tastes as good as it looks.

Pro Tips for Making Cottage Cheese Pasta Sauce

  • Drain Excess Liquid: Pat the cottage cheese with a towel or strain to avoid a watery sauce.
  • Fresh Garlic is Key: Use fresh minced garlic rather than powder for the best flavor impact.
  • Low Heat Warming: Heat the sauce gently to maintain creaminess and avoid curdling.
  • Choose Full-Fat Cottage Cheese: It yields a richer, creamier sauce.
  • Herbs Fresh or Dried: Fresh herbs shine best but dried can work in a pinch—just adjust quantity accordingly.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Place any leftover Cottage Cheese Pasta Sauce in an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 3 days. Give it a quick stir before reheating, as it may thicken in the fridge.

Freezing

This sauce does freeze well; store portions in freezer-safe containers or bags for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ge for best results.

Reheating

Reheat gently on low heat while stirring frequently to avoid separation. Adding a splash of water, milk, or broth helps restore smoothness if needed.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 1 cup cottage cheese (preferably full-fat, drained)
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tablespoons fresh herbs (basil or parsley), chopped
  • Salt, to taste
  • Black pepper, to taste

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Ingredients: Gather all your ingredients and have them ready. Drain the cottage cheese slightly if it’s overly watery, mince the garlic finely, and chop fresh herbs so everything is set to go before starting the sauce.
  2. Sauté the Garlic: Heat olive oil over medium heat in a pan and gently sauté the minced garlic until fragrant and just golden, about 1-2 minutes. This step infuses the oil with rich garlic aroma that builds the base of your sauce.
  3. Blend the Sauce: In a blender or food processor, combine the cottage cheese, sautéed garlic with oil, lemon juice, grated Parmesan, fresh herbs, salt, and pepper. Blend until smooth and creamy, ensuring all the ingredients meld perfectly into a velvety sauce.
  4. Warm & Combine with Pasta: Pour the sauce back into the pan and warm gently over low heat, stirring often so it doesn’t scorch. Once warm, toss in your cooked pasta of choice, mixing thoroughly to coat every strand or bite with the luscious Cottage Cheese Pasta Sauce.
  5. Serve and Enjoy: Serve hot, adding extra grated Parmesan or herbs on top for an inviting presentation that tastes as good as it looks.

Notes

  • Drain excess liquid from cottage cheese to avoid a watery sauce.
  • Use fresh minced garlic for best flavor instead of garlic powder.
  • Warm the sauce gently on low heat to maintain creaminess and prevent curdling.
  • Full-fat cottage cheese yields a richer, creamier sauce.
  • Fresh herbs work best, but dried herbs can be used in a pinch—adjust quantities accordingly.
  • If the sauce is too thick, blend in a splash of pasta water or milk to reach desired consistency.
